The Pope, like almost all Popes, is an old man whose own tastes and
prejudices are likely to have been formed 60 or 70 years ago. It's not
surprising that he's not fond of modern musical styles. That doesn't
make him right, wrong or too anything.

When his prejudices mean that others are not to be permitted to use a way
that helps them to worship God then I'd say it was wrong. Different from
say one of the Bushes who didn't like being served brocolli may be the
growers didn't appreciate not having their produce on the menu but it
wasn't a limitation on worship. If all the Pope is saying that when he
attends Mass he wants only a cappella singing that's fine it would be no
different to Bush expressing a culinary preference but if he's saying all
RC sung worship must only be conducted in his prescribed manner then I
think he's wrong.
